Etymology
From Latin avunculus, probably through an intermediate Vulgar Latin *unclus. Ultimately from Proto-Indo-European *h₂euh₂-n-tlo, diminutive of *h₂ewh₂-n-, enlargement of *h₂ewh₂o-. Compare Albanian ungj, French oncle, Catalan oncle.
